HTML小技巧大揭秘,如何让DIV文字完美居中?

频道:手游资讯 日期: 浏览:6

在探索手游世界的旅途中,我们时常会遇到需要自定义界面布局的情况,无论是为了打造个性化的游戏主页,还是为了优化游戏内的提示信息展示,掌握一些HTML基础技巧都显得尤为重要,就让我们来聊聊一个让无数手游玩家和开发者都头疼过的问题——在编写HTML时,怎样让DIV中的文字居中显示?这不仅关乎美观,更是提升用户体验的关键一步。

DIV文字居中的奥秘

HTML小技巧大揭秘,如何让DIV文字完美居中?

在HTML的世界里,DIV元素是构建网页布局的基础块,它就像一个无形的容器,可以容纳文字、图片、链接等各种内容,而要让这个容器里的文字居中,我们有几个常用的方法,无论是水平居中还是垂直居中,都能轻松搞定。

水平居中

方法一:使用text-align属性

这是最简单直接的方法,适用于大多数情况,只需在CSS中为DIV元素添加text-align: center;属性,就能让其中的文字水平居中。

<div style="text-align: center;">
    这里是居中的文字
</div>

方法二:使用margin属性

如果你希望整个DIV(包括其中的内容)在父容器中水平居中,可以使用margin: 0 auto;,这种方法要求DIV具有指定的宽度。

<div style="width: 50%; margin: 0 auto;">
    整个DIV水平居中
</div>

垂直居中

方法一:使用line-height属性

当DIV的高度固定时,可以通过设置line-height等于DIV的高度来实现单行文字的垂直居中。

<div style="height: 100px; line-height: 100px; text-align: center;">
    单行文字垂直居中
</div>

方法二:使用Flexbox布局

Flexbox(弹性盒子模型)是现代CSS布局的强大工具,能够轻松实现复杂的对齐需求,通过为父容器设置display: flex;justify-content: center;(水平居中)、align-items: center;(垂直居中),可以完美解决多行文字或多元素的居中问题。

<div style="display: flex; justify-content: center; align-items: center; height: 200px;">
    <div>
        多行文字垂直且水平居中
    </div>
</div>

实战演练:打造个性化游戏提示框

想象一下,你正在开发一款冒险解谜手游,需要在玩家触发特定事件时弹出一个提示框,而这个提示框中的文字需要居中显示,既美观又醒目。

1、HTML结构

<div class="popup-box">
    <div class="popup-content">
        恭喜你解锁了新关卡!
    </div>
</div>

2、CSS样式

.popup-box {
    position: fixed;
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
    background-color: rgba(0, 0, 0, 0.7);
    color: white;
    padding: 20px;
    border-radius: 10px;
    display: flex;
    justify-content: center;
    align-items: center;
    z-index: 1000; /* 确保提示框在最上层显示 */
}
.popup-content {
    text-align: center;
    max-width: 300px; /* 限制内容宽度,避免过大 */
}

通过上述代码,我们创建了一个半透明的提示框,无论屏幕大小如何变化,提示框中的文字始终居中显示,既美观又实用。

最新动态:与DIV居中相关的手游热点

1、《梦幻西游》手游:自定义家园布局大赛

在《梦幻西游》手游中,玩家可以拥有自己的家园,并通过HTML/CSS知识自定义家园布局,官方举办了一场家园布局大赛,要求参赛作品必须包含至少一个完美居中的装饰元素,激发了玩家们的无限创意。

2、《和平精英》手游:自定义跳伞提示

《和平精英》手游新增了自定义跳伞提示功能,玩家可以设计自己的跳伞提示界面,并利用HTML/CSS技巧让提示文字居中显示,提升游戏沉浸感。

3、《王者荣耀》手游:英雄皮肤展示优化

《王者荣耀》手游近期对英雄皮肤展示界面进行了优化,新界面采用Flexbox布局,确保无论英雄皮肤图片还是介绍文字都能完美居中,为玩家带来更加舒适的视觉体验。

在编写HTML时,怎样让DIV文字居中的特别之处

掌握DIV文字居中的技巧,不仅能让我们的手游界面更加美观、专业,还能在无形中提升玩家的游戏体验,无论是通过简单的text-align属性,还是利用现代CSS布局技术如Flexbox,每一种方法都有其独特的适用场景和优势,更重要的是,这些技巧的学习和应用,将为我们打开一扇通往更广阔游戏开发世界的大门,让我们在探索和创新中不断成长。